Hi Oliver, That's exactly what I thought, too, until I read that key sentence carefully. The 0% cutoff is stated as applying:
"Using a block model reporting cut-off grade of zero ... within the modeled mineralized domains"
So it looks like the blocks for the resource calculations have been selected to be within the known mineralized zones.
Let me add that there is nothing illegal about this. But it's just not what a lot of investors, including Oliver1982, and (at first sight), me, thought it meant.
The cross-sections in the TON announcement, and included by Pauldola, show broad areas, of graphite at greater than 5%, between the rich zones. Now that's fine, and could make for a mineable deposit. But where are these selfsame zones in the detailed drill hole reports? As Oliver says, if they are greater than 5%, they should be there. But, no, not mentioned.
Just an oversight? I hope so.
